
Robert M. Merion
Robert M. Merion is known for his contributions to medical research, particularly in the field of transplant surgery and organ donation. He has played a significant role in advancing methodologies that improve patient outcomes following transplant procedures. His work often focuses on the ethical and logistical challenges of organ allocation, aiming to enhance the efficiency and fairness of the transplantation process. Through research and collaboration, Merion has helped shape guidelines that inform best practices in transplant medicine, ultimately benefiting both patients and healthcare providers.
